Ernie Banks::

Yes that's right I've met "Mr. Cub" himself. I used to work at Sears Hardware in Lemont, IL. Well I believe it was the summer of 1998. And every summer a special Golf tournament is held in Lemont, IL at Cog Hill Golf Course. I'm not into golf so I'm not exactly sure which tournament it is. But All of the celebrities are involved.

You may be asking what does Sears Hardware and the Golf Tournament have anything to do with one another.. right?

Well, apparently the battery to his Jaguar had died or was on the verge of dying. And since Sears sells car batteries they dropped by. One of the guys from the floor was outside doing a propane exchange. Then he came running in to ask the manager of Lawn & Garden if we carried a certain type of battery. And he was flipping out. We (the cashiers) were like... "STEVE! Calm down. What is wrong?" And he goes "Ernie Banks is outside! He's outside right in the front! He needs a battery for his car!" We thought he was lying. We're like "Knock it off. Why would he be here?" And he reminded us of the Golf tournament. So, Kathy & I decided to go and check it out. Well there he was sitting in the passenger side of this car right in front. He was talking to one of the customers. And Kathy (who was the Asst. Manager of the store) walked up to him to try to act as if we were out there to help him with something. Then, she was like "Can we have your autograph sir?" And he was like "Sure hunny no problem!" He had some pics in the glove compartment, pulled them out and autographed them for us. Then Steve and the other manager came out and told him they were sorry and didn't have the battery. :-( Oh well. He is a very nice man. He was talking to us and everything.. conversation .. you know. Nice man!
